Explorando el Repositorio de Contenido de SharePoint: Un Vistazo Más Allá de una Base de Datos en Windows Server

Introducción

El repositorio de contenido de SharePoint es un componente crítico que permite a las organizaciones almacenar, administrar y colaborar en documentos y datos, apoyando así la toma de decisiones. Esta guía técnica proporciona un análisis profundo sobre la configuración, implementación y administración de SharePoint, abordando aspectos como la seguridad, mejores prácticas y optimización del rendimiento en entornos de Windows Server.

Requisitos Previos

Versiones de Windows Server Compatibles

  • Windows Server 2016
  • Windows Server 2019
  • Windows Server 2022

SharePoint 2019 es compatible con Windows Server 2016 y posteriores. Es esencial asegurarse de que se utilice la versión adecuada según la versión de SharePoint que se esté implementando.

Configuración e Implementación

1. Preparación del Servidor

  • Instalar los Roles y Características necesarias: Asegúrate de que IIS, .NET Framework, y PowerShell están instalados.

    • Usar el asistente de instalación de Roles y características en el Administrador del servidor.

2. Instalación de SharePoint

  1. Descargar el instalador de SharePoint desde el Centro de descarga de Microsoft.
  2. Ejecutar el instalador: Es recomendable que se ejecute como administrador.
  3. Seleccionar una instalación personalizada: Asegúrate de incluir las características que necesitas, como "Servidor de aplicaciones" y "Servidor web".

3. Configuración Inicial

  • Configuración de la Granja de Servidores: Utilizar el Asistente de Configuración de SharePoint para crear la base de datos del Servicio de Aplicaciones y la base de datos de contenido.
  • Crear un sitio web: Usar el Centro de Administración de SharePoint para crear un nuevo sitio para la administración de contenido.

Ejemplo Práctico

  • Para crear una base de datos de contenido mediante PowerShell:
    New-SPContentDatabase -Name "MiBaseDeDatosContenido" -WebApplication "http://miwebapp"

Mejores Prácticas y Configuraciones Recomendadas

1. Planificación de la Arquitectura de Información

  • Definir el modelo de contenido y las bibliotecas de documentos.
  • Usar metadatos para mejorar la búsqueda y organización de contenido.

2. Seguridad

  • Implementa autenticación basada en claims y certificados SSL.
  • Configura roles y permisos de usuarios adecuadamente.
  • Restringir el acceso a la administración del sitio a través de la configuración de permisos.

3. Copias de Seguridad y Recuperación

  • Utiliza PowerShell para realizar copias de seguridad periódicas de las bases de datos SQL de SharePoint.
    Backup-SPSite -Identity http://mysite -Path "C:\miBackup.cmp" -Confirm:$false

Estrategias de Optimización

1. Rendimiento

  • Configura la capacidad de almacenamiento y la compresión de datos en la base de datos SQL.
  • Realiza indexación regular y mantenimiento de la base de datos para mantener el rendimiento.

2. Escalabilidad

  • Considera el uso de un entorno de múltiples servidores para entornos grandes.
  • Implementa la integración de SharePoint con Azure para una mayor flexibilidad y escalabilidad.

Problemas Comunes y Soluciones

1. Error de Conexión a la Base de Datos

Solución: Asegúrate de que los servicios de SQL Server estén en funcionamiento y que la cadena de conexión sea correcta en el archivo de configuración.

2. Problemas de Permisos

Solución: Revisa la configuración de permisos de Active Directory y asegúrate de que los usuarios tengan los roles adecuados.

3. Problemas de Rendimiento

Solución: Asegúrate de que la carga del servidor esté dentro de los límites aceptables y ajusta la configuración de la aplicación web.

FAQ

  1. ¿Qué versiones de SQL Server son compatibles con SharePoint?

    • SharePoint 2019 es compatible con SQL Server 2016 y 2017.

  2. ¿Cómo puedo optimizar las búsquedas en SharePoint?

    • Asegúrate de usar metadatos adecuados y configurar índices de búsqueda.

  3. ¿Cuáles son los requisitos mínimos de hardware para instalaciones de SharePoint?

    • Mínimo 8GB de RAM, 4 núcleos de CPU, y 80GB de espacio en disco.

  4. ¿Cuáles son los errores comunes en la instalación de SharePoint?

    • Problemas de permisos, conectividad a SQL y sesiones de usuario no válidas.

  5. ¿Cómo se puede implementar SharePoint en Azure?

    • Usar SharePoint Online o implementar SharePoint Server en máquinas virtuales de Azure.

  6. ¿Qué medidas de seguridad son esenciales para SharePoint?

    • Configuraciones de SSL, autenticación fuerte, y revisión de permisos de usuario.

  7. ¿Cómo realizar una migración efectiva a SharePoint Online?

    • Utiliza herramientas como SharePoint Migration Tool y planifica adecuadamente.

  8. ¿Cuáles son las mejores prácticas para la administración de contenido?

    • Usa bibliotecas de documentos con metadatos y políticas de retención.

  9. ¿Qué estrategias de recuperación son recomendadas?

    • Mantener copias de seguridad regulares y probar planes de recuperación periódicamente.

  10. ¿Cómo manejar grandes volúmenes de datos en SharePoint?

    • Implementa almacenamiento externo y usa servicios de administración de datos en la nube.

Conclusión

Configurar y administrar el repositorio de contenido de SharePoint en Windows Server es una tarea que, aunque compleja, se puede simplificar mediante la planificación adecuada y la implementación de mejores prácticas. Asegurarse de tener la arquitectura correcta, gestionando la seguridad y optimizando el rendimiento son cruciales para una implementación exitosa. La integración de SharePoint en entornos de Windows Server no solo mejora la administración de recursos, sino que también permite un crecimiento escalable y flexible, lo que es esencial para organizaciones modernas.

Deja un comentario